The Importance of Clay Courts

Clay courts are known for their unique playing characteristics, which can significantly influence match outcomes. They slow down the ball and produce a high bounce compared to hard or grass courts. This surface demands exceptional footwork and endurance from players, often leading to longer rallies and strategic gameplay.
